Output 2eb64d14284d69df56e180e93a2bb9b43ee23167285eaf3430a6c362edeb6bb4:63

value
38889
script pubkey
OP_0 OP_PUSHBYTES_20 2fb24e3a169cea6e7465838286458c5982f389a7
address
bc1q97eyuwsknn4xuar9swpgv3vvtxp08zd8cfy6gn
transaction
2eb64d14284d69df56e180e93a2bb9b43ee23167285eaf3430a6c362edeb6bb4
confirmations
138
spent
true